If you own a Rolex watch and want to check its serial number, there are several ways to do so. The most common method is to locate the serial number on the watch itself. On most Rolex watches, the serial number is engraved on the side of the case between the lugs, which are the metal bars that attach the strap to the watch. To view the serial number, you may need to remove the strap or bracelet to access the area between the lugs. Once you have located the serial number, you can then proceed to decode it to uncover valuable information about your watch.

Rolex Watch Serial Number Location

As mentioned earlier, the serial number of a Rolex watch is typically located on the side of the case between the lugs. However, the exact location of the serial number can vary depending on the model and year of production. Some Rolex watches may have the serial number engraved on the rehaut, which is the inner bezel of the watch, while others may have it stamped on the case back or inside the case. If you are having trouble locating the serial number on your Rolex watch, consult a professional watchmaker or jeweler for assistance.
